以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.com/bbs/index.asp)
--  专家坐堂  (http://foxtable.com/bbs/list.asp?boardid=2)
----  重新load所有表  (http://foxtable.com/bbs/dispbbs.asp?boardid=2&id=139766)

--  作者:dengk03
--  发布时间:2019/8/21 8:48:00
--  重新load所有表
想做一个按钮,可以重新加载所有表的所有数据,用于数据同步。
但是每个用户对于各个表都有不同的loadfilter,
但是如果直接用dt.load,就会全部显示出来。如果在保留现有filter的情况下重新加载数据呢?


--  作者:2900819580
--  发布时间:2019/8/21 9:00:00
--  
For Each dt As DataTable In DataTables
    dt.LoadFilter = dt.LoadFilter
    dt.Load
Next

--  作者:有点蓝
--  发布时间:2019/8/21 9:06:00
--  
如果loadfilter之前已经赋值过,那么直接load肯定不会有问题的,会直接使用之前的loadfilter。